iOS掉证书指的是iOS设备上安装的应用因为证书失效而无法运行的情况。这种情况一般是因为开发者的开发者账号过期或者被撤销了,导致其签名的应用也失效了。在这种情况下,开发者需要重新签名应用,然后重新安装到设备上才能正常运行。
打开掉证书的应用有两种方式,一种是通过Xcode重新签名,另一种是通过第三方工具重新签名。下面我们将详细介绍这两种方式的操作步骤。
方法一:通过Xcode重新签名
1. 打开Xcode,选择“Window”菜单下的“Devices and Simulators”选项。
2. 在左侧面板中选择需要重新签名的设备,然后点击右下角的“+”按钮,选择需要签名的应用。
3. 点击“Replace”按钮,选择新的签名证书和描述文件。
4. 点击“Done”按钮,等待Xcode重新签名应用。
5. 在设备上卸载原来的应用,然后重新安装重新签名的应用。
方法二:通过第三方工具重新签名
1. 下载并安装iOS App Signer工具。
2. 打开iOS App Signer工具,选择需要重新签名的应用。
3. 在“Signing Certificate”和“Provisioning Profile”选项中选择新的签名证书和描述文件。
4. 点击“Start”按钮,等待iOS App Signer重新签名应用。
5. 使用iTools等工具将重新签名的应用安装到设备上。
无论是哪种方法,重新签名应用之前必须要先获取新的签名证书和描述文件。签名证书可以从苹果开发者中心或者第三方证书商购买,描述文件可以从苹果开发者中心下载。
总体来说,通过Xcode重新签名需要一定的开发经验和技能,而通过第三方工具重新签名则相对简单,但是需要注意的是,使用第三方工具重新签名的应用可能存在一定的安全风险,因此建议仅在测试和开发环境中使用。